Overview

The fixed-height Med-Mizer ActiveCare brings the same signature feature as the rest of the line β€” OneButtonSafeTurn β€” at a more approachable price. One touch of the remote and the bed does the turning itself: rotating the sleep surface to help change position, or bringing the user around toward the edge so getting out of bed becomes a much shorter, steadier journey. The work that normally takes real physical effort becomes a button press.

This version keeps the deck at a set height rather than raising and lowering, which simplifies the bed and brings the cost down considerably β€” a sensible trade when the height doesn't need to change for caregiving. It's available in 36-inch or 42-inch widths on an 80-inch length, and a matched set of head and foot boards is included at no extra cost in your choice of three warm wood finishes β€” Hayward Cherry, Rift Oak, or Obsidian Oak β€” so the bed arrives looking like furniture rather than equipment. Equipment Specialist Insight: This is the value entry into the ActiveCare line, and the decision between it and the height-adjustable version is worth thinking through honestly. You keep the feature that matters most β€” the powered turn assist, which takes the hardest, most physically demanding part of daily care and hands it to the bed. What you give up is the ability to raise and lower the deck. That matters if a caregiver works at the bedside often and needs the surface at a comfortable working height to save their back, or if you want it dropped low for easier access getting in and out. If neither of those is a daily concern, the fixed-height model delivers the same turning assistance for meaningfully less. One nice simplification here: the matched head and foot board set is included, so you just pick the finish that suits the room and you're done β€” no separate board order, no wondering how many you need. The mattress is chosen separately β€” start with the standard Deluxe, Elite, or StatMat surfaces, and step up to the alternating pressure air set if powered therapy is wanted.

What does OneButtonSafeTurn do?

One touch of the remote rotates the sleep surface β€” helping change position in bed, or bringing the user around toward the edge so getting out of bed is easier and takes far less effort from a caregiver.

How is this different from the height-adjustable ActiveCare?

Both have the same OneButtonSafeTurn turning assistance. This model keeps the deck at a fixed height, which makes it more affordable. The height-adjustable version raises and lowers β€” useful if a caregiver needs the bed at a comfortable working height or you want it low for easier access.

Are the head and foot boards included?

Yes. A matched set of head and foot boards is included with the bed at no extra cost β€” just choose your finish: Hayward Cherry, Rift Oak, or Obsidian Oak.

Does it include a mattress?

No β€” a mattress is required and selected separately so you can match the surface to your needs. Choose a standard Deluxe, Elite, or StatMat surface, or the alternating pressure air set for powered therapy. Match the width to your bed.
